This AM the Franklin's Gull was seen amidst the huge flock of Ring-bills on the Caesar Creek beach, There were also 4 Bonaparte's Gulls and 3 Herring Gulls present. Most of the Ring-bills are adults.

Seeing that Franklin's is always exciting but to add to the excitement yesterday our
Red-breasted Nuthatch greeted us at the backyard feeder. If past experience is any clue we will have at least one throughout the winter.
